Two Austin Restaurants Closed in December 2023, Tillery Kitchen and Lick It Up - Eater Austin

"Lick It Up is a vegan Mexican food truck originally from El Paso. The Austin location, which was at the Lost Well bar, closed on December 31, 2023. Owned by chef Edgar Delfin, the Austin branch opened in August 2020 at Spider House Cafe and later moved to Rainey Street before consolidating at Lost Well in November 2021. The El Paso location continues to operate." - Nadia Chaudhury

Where to Find Tamales in Austin for the Holidays

"The El Paso-based vegan Mexican truck in East Austin is offering three kinds of vegan tamales for the holidays: red chile, cheese with green chiles, and black beans with cheese. Orders come in the half-dozen for $16, or the full dozen for $28 with a deadline of Thursday, December 21. Orders can be placed online with pickups on Friday, December 22 from 4 to 7 p.m." - Nadia Chaudhury
